Job Description:
The Global Development IT Director, Product Management is a key
member of the GDIT Delivery & Operations organization, responsible
for overseeing and guiding their team members in delivering,
maintaining & enhancing all technology products in their defined
business domain. This resource will also partner with key business
stakeholders to intake, design, implement and enhance technology
products. This role will work closely with Business Solution
Partners (BSP) to deliver projects and technology product
improvements. The role will also be responsible for line management
of product owners aligned to the domain and will assume product
owner responsibilities for a specific set of technologies,
including end-to-end implementation and support for all products
that fall within the domain. This role will be responsible for the
Development Operations & Portfolio Management (DO&PM) domain.
The role will be based onsite at our offices in Warren, NJ or
Armonk, NY. This is not open to fully remote-based work
arrangements. If eligible, we can offer relocation benefits. In
